Another setback that the AC Milan club will have to face is the injury of two squad players: Ante Rebic and Fodé Ballo-Touré.
Stefano Pioli loses these players to physical problems and he will have to think of solutions and ways to overcome this.
The Croatian forward Ante Rebic, who is 29 years old, suffered an adductor injury and will certainly miss the match against Salernitana. He will be evaluated with an MRI in 7 days and therefore should also miss the match against José Mourinho's AS Roma.
The player was injured in the 3-0 friendly loss against PSV Eindhoven. during the same fixture, Fodé Ballo-Touré also was injured. He was forced to leave the pitch towards the end of the game suffered a right acromioclavicular dislocation that requires surgery for today.
